What is White Putty Powder?
White Putty Powder is a refined form of white cement or gypsum that is utilized primarily for finishing surfaces. Its smooth texture and superior adhesion make it ideal for different substrates, providing a flawless finish. For those considering its uses in 2026, here’s what you need to know.
1. Key Properties of White Putty Powder
- High Adhesion: White Putty Powder offers excellent bonding capabilities, ensuring that it adheres well to various surfaces.
- Smooth Finish: When applied correctly, it provides a polished and smooth surface, improving the aesthetics of any project.
- Dust-Free: Its application results in minimal dust production, providing a cleaner work environment.
- Water-Resistant: Many formulations of White Putty Powder are water-resistant, making them suitable for use in humid environments.
- Eco-Friendly Options: With an increasing focus on sustainability, there are various eco-friendly formulations available in the market.
2. Applications of White Putty Powder

- Wall Finishing: It is commonly used for finishing walls, providing a smooth and even surface before painting or wallpapering.
- Interior Design: White Putty Powder enhances the interior look of homes and offices, allowing for improved aesthetics when paired with different wall colors.
- Repair Work: It is effective for repairing minor damages and imperfections on walls, ensuring a seamless appearance.
- Drywall Installation: This powder is frequently used in drywall projects to cover joints and seams, promoting a uniform finish.
- Exterior Applications: Certain formulations can be used for external plastering, offering protection against environmental elements.
3. Advantages of Using White Putty Powder
- Cost-Effective: Given its durability and longevity, investing in White Putty Powder can reduce the need for frequent reapplications.
- Time-Saving: The quick drying time enables faster project completion, making it ideal for contractors.
- Versatile Usage: Its adaptability to different substrates makes it an essential material across various construction projects.
- Less Maintenance: Once applied, surfaces finished with White Putty Powder tend to require less maintenance over time.
- Improved Aesthetics: It contributes to a more polished and professional look, enhancing the overall value of any property.
